    I dont know why this movie is so popular and famous in Iran

    starring Angelina jolie and Antonio banderas and directed by michael cristofer

    it is a remake of the truffaut 1996 film mississipi mermaid





    and Angelina jolie was nominated for golden respberry award in 2001 for worst actress for her work in Original sin

    and the only award that this movie was nominated for was the golden respberry award for jolie

    the story was not bad becouse this movie was a remake

    but there was a lot of unnecessary se*ual scenes in this movie

    I rate it 4 out of 10
